Strategic Biological Interventions

Meaning

Strategic Biological Interventions are carefully planned, purposeful actions—encompassing clinical, pharmacological, and lifestyle modifications—executed with the explicit goal of producing a predictable, measurable change in a specific physiological or biochemical pathway. These interventions are never random; they are based on a thorough analysis of the individual’s unique biomarker profile and functional deficiencies. The term emphasizes a calculated, long-term approach to health optimization, where each action is a leveraged move within the body’s complex control networks.
